首页 > 生活百科 >

js里面document 什么意思

2025-06-20 09:18:08

问题描述:

js里面document 什么意思,有没有人理理我?急需求助!

最佳答案

推荐答案

2025-06-20 09:18:08

在JavaScript中,`document`是一个全局对象,它是当前网页的文档对象模型(DOM)的根节点。简单来说,`document`就是你正在操作的网页的“入口点”。通过`document`,你可以访问和修改网页上的几乎所有内容,包括HTML元素、文本、样式等。

`document`的基本功能

1. 获取元素

使用`document`可以轻松地找到页面中的特定元素。例如:

```javascript

const title = document.getElementById('main-title');

```

这里通过`getElementById`方法获取了ID为`main-title`的元素。

2. 创建新元素

除了获取现有元素,`document`还可以帮助我们动态创建新的HTML元素。例如:

```javascript

const newDiv = document.createElement('div');

newDiv.textContent = '这是一个新创建的段落';

document.body.appendChild(newDiv);

```

上述代码会向页面添加一个新的`

`元素。

3. 监听事件

通过`document`,我们可以为整个页面绑定事件处理函数。比如:

```javascript

document.addEventListener('click', function() {

alert('页面被点击了!');

});

```

4. 访问和修改文档信息

`document`还提供了许多属性来获取关于文档的信息,如标题、URL等:

```javascript

console.log(document.title); // 输出当前页面的标题

console.log(document.URL); // 输出当前页面的完整URL

```

实际应用场景

- 表单验证:在用户提交表单之前,使用`document`检查输入是否合法。

- 动态加载通过AJAX技术与服务器交互,并利用`document`更新页面内容。

- SEO优化:通过`document.title`设置网页标题,有助于搜索引擎更好地抓取网页内容。

总之,`document`是JavaScript与HTML之间沟通的重要桥梁,掌握好它的用法能够极大地提升你的前端开发效率。希望本文能帮助大家更好地理解和运用这一强大的工具!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。